Investing in bonds is really a good technique earn reasonable returns, but how do you know whether a tax free bond possibly a taxable bond is the best investment? A bond is basically the lending of money to another party. Bonds are issued as security for the money loaned. Most bonds may be corporate or governmental. These are traditionally issued in $1,000 face amount. Interest is paid a good annual or semi-annual cornerstone. Corporate bonds are taxable, while some governmentals are non-taxable. Municipal bonds and I-bonds (issued by the U.S. Treasury) are non-taxable.

Structured Entity Tax Credit - The irs is attacking an inventive scheme involving state conservation tax attributes. The strategy works by having people set up partnerships that invest in state conservation credits. The credits are eventually expended and a K-1 is distributed to the partners who then consider the credits for their personal site again. The IRS is arguing that there is not any legitimate business purpose for that partnership, can make the strategy fraudulent.
